The Refugee Women Training Center and preschool in the city of Ramallah is one of only three preschool teacher training facilities in all of Palestine. It was in bad need of repair when Anera took on its renovation. Listen to the kids at the preschool explain the changes and recall all the workers – from carpenters to tailors – who helped make it into a vibrant learning center!
Watch: Palestinian Preschool Class Tells Story of Preschool Renovation
The renovation of the Al Tireh preschool and teacher training center was completed in honor of former Anera president Dr. Peter Gubser. According to Dr. Gubser’s daughters, “He truly believed that education acts like a backbone to support a person’s potential.”
